body        { color: #373737;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; text-align: center; margin-top: 0.2em }
p   { font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; margin: 0.4em }
h1 { color: #373737; font-size: 1.5em; font-family: Verdana, Arial, Helvetica, sans-serif; font-variant: small-caps; font-weight: 500; text-align: center; margin-top: 6px }
ul   { line-height: 1.4em; list-style-image: url("images/arrow.gif") }
a:link { color: #12447d; text-decoration: none }
a:visited { color: #12447d; text-decoration: none }
a:hover { color: #936706; text-decoration: none }
a.linksline:link  { color: #c3c5d1;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; text-decoration: none }
a.linksline:visited  { color: #c3c5d1;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; text-decoration: none }
a.linksline:hover { color: #122e57;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; text-decoration: none }
#wrapper       { background-color: white; margin-right: auto; margin-left: auto; width: 800px }
#headlayer       { width: 800px; height: 240px; overflow: hidden }
#navbar  { color: #c3c5d1;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-stretch: expanded; background-color: #748daa; text-align: center; margin-right: 20px; margin-left: 20px; width: 760px; height: 40px; border-top: medium double #cdac76; border-bottom: medium double #cdac76 }
#bodybuildlayer  { background-color: #fff; text-align: left; padding-top: 30px; padding-bottom: 20px; width: 800px }
#sidebar   { color: #373737; font-size: 1em; line-height: 1.4em; text-decoration: none; background-color: #fff; margin-left: 20px; padding: 10px 2px; width: 160px; float: left; border-top: medium double #cdac76; border-bottom: medium double #cdac76 }
#bodylayer  { font-size: 0.8em; background-color: #fff; margin-right: 20px; width: 580px; float: right }
#footerlayer  { background-color: #748daa; text-align: center; width: 800px; height: 40px; clear: both }
#toplayer { background-color: #748daa; text-align: right; width: 800px; height: 20px }
.navbartable { color: #c3c5d1; font-size: 16px; background-color: #748daa; text-align: center; width: 760px; height: 40px }
.indextables  { font-size: 0.8em; background-color: #c3c5d1; padding: 4px; border-right: medium double #cdac76; border-left: medium double #cdac76 }
.footertable { color: #122e57; background-color: #748daa; text-align: center; width: 800px; height: 40px }
.footertext   { color: #0d3e6b; font-size: 0.8em;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; text-decoration: none; text-align: center }
.tableheader  { background-color: white; margin: 0; width: 800px; border-width: 0; border-color: white }
.subscript { font-size: 90%; vertical-align: sub }
.indent { color: #373737; font-size: 1em;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 1.1em; text-align: left; margin-left: 1.8em }
.missionstatement   { color: #373737; font-size: 0.9em; line-height: 1.4em }
.smallcapblue { color: #030350; font-variant: small-caps }
.bluetext  { color: #030350; text-decoration: none }
.textheading { color: #030350; font-size: 1.2em; line-height: 1.4em }
.textbody   { color: #373737; font-size: 1em;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 1.3em; text-align: left }
.blueline { color: #122e57; margin-top: 0; border-bottom: #122e57 }
h3 { color: #122e57; font-size: 1.4em; font-variant: small-caps; font-weight: bold; text-decoration: none }
